Summary: | A fluid pathway connection 300 includes a piercing member 330, a connection hub 310, and a sliding pierceable seal 56, wherein the sliding pierceable seal 56 is configured to move from a first position, where the piercing member 330 is initially retained within a sterile cavity 311 between the connection hub 310 and the sliding pierceable seal 56, to a second position, where the pierceable seal 56 has been penetrated by the piercing member 330. A filter 309 may be utilized to enclose the sterile cavity 311 from the outside environment. The fluid pathway connection 300 may further be configured to move to a third position where one or more interconnects 61, 102 and/or one or more corresponding contacts 62, 104 are permitted to transmit a signal to the user. Such fluid pathway connections 300 may be integrated into a drug container 50 having a barrel 58 and a plunger seal 60. A drug delivery pump 10 includes such integrated fluid pathway connections 300 and drug containers 50. |
